When should I expect to see fermentation really start to kick up? Also, since I'm using a bucket as my primary, I can't really see what is going on inside. I would really like to take a peek inside for both personal curiosity and potentially just for the experience of what it looks like at the beginning stages. Would you guys recommend just forgetting about it and leaving it alone or would it be ok to take the lid off for a second for a quick look at whats going on.

Once you get significant airlock activity - which could take 6 to 24 hours depending on many factors - the beer will have a heavy CO2 blanket over it. Popping the lid for a quick look won't hurt, just don't drop anything into the beer! :D
